The International Academy sponsors an International Congress on an annual basis with the location rotating to various countries around the world. Upcoming Congresses are listed below. The Congress always features The André Allard Memorial Lecture instituted to honor Dr. André Allard, the seventh President of the Academy 1971-1973. A biography of Dr. Allard is available below. The next "in-person" Academy Congress will on 22-24 September 2022, in Paris. It will be held in collaboration with the Aerospace Medical Association (AsMA), the European Society of Aerospace Medicine (ESAM) and the French Society of Aviation and Space Medicine (SOFRAMAS) as part of the International Conference of Aerospace Medicine (ICAM 2022). ICASM 2019 was held in Debrecen, Hungary, 8 - 12 September 2019 (photos availble - click on the link)
ICASM 2018 was held in Bangkok, Thailand, 11-15 November 2018.
ICASM 2017 was held in Rome, Italy, 10-14 September 2017
